陷阱的完整集合:如何解决接口自动化中的20个典型问题?

难度1:接口文档的不完整性

当我开始设计接口自动化的测试用例时,我发现接口文档非常不完整。未指定一些必要的字段,并且没有记录某些接口,这给我带来了很大的困难。

难度2:接口返回数据结构的复杂性

某些接口返回的数据结构非常复杂,在测试之前需要拆卸。

困难3:接口依赖性问题

对某些接口的测试需要依赖其他接口的数据,这使得测试非常困难。

难度4:接口的延迟问题返回数据

一些接口具有很高的延迟返回数据,并且无法在短时间内完成测试。

难度5:接口请求参数的多样性

一些接口具有非常多样化的请求参数,需要大量测试。

难度6:接口自动化测试的稳定性问题

在接口自动化测试中,某些测试用例将不稳定,这可能与网络,数据库,服务器等等因素有关。

难度7:接口性能测试问题

执行接口自动化测试时需要进行性能测试。

难度8:接口错误处理问题

当发生接口错误时,需要处理错误以避免对系统影响。

难度9:接口版本管理问题

在界面的开发过程中,该版本经常变化。

难度10:接口安全问题

执行接口自动化测试时,需要考虑接口的安全性。

难度11:接口兼容性问题

执行接口自动化测试时,需要考虑接口的兼容性。

陷阱的完整集合:如何解决接口自动化中的20个典型问题?

难度12:界面和业务逻辑的组合

在执行接口自动化测试时,需要考虑接口和业务逻辑的组合。

难度13:接口集成问题

执行接口自动化测试时,需要考虑接口集成问题。

难度14:界面的数据一致性问题

执行接口自动化测试时,需要考虑接口的数据一致性。

难度15:接口监视问题

执行接口自动化测试时,需要考虑接口监视问题。

难度16:界面编写和测试用例的同步更新

修改接口时,有必要相应跟踪并修改测试用例,以确保测试案例的可执行性和正确性。

难度17:接口协议问题

执行接口自动化测试时,需要考虑接口协议类型。不同的协议具有不同的测试模式和测试方法。

难度18:接口请求频率问题

在执行接口自动化测试时,必须考虑接口请求的频率,以防止过量请求导致接口请求崩溃整个接口系统。

难度19:界面的数据量

执行接口自动化测试时,有必要考虑接口数据量的问题。数据量太大会影响接口响应速度。

难度20:接口自动化测试中的代码质量问题

执行接口自动化测试时,需要考虑代码的质量。过多的重复代码和不规则处理将影响测试执行效率和代码维护。

总结

接口自动化测试是一项非常重要的任务。我们在设计和执行测试方面遇到了20个困难,但是通过与开发人员和业务人员进行密切的沟通以及应用相应的技术工具和解决方案,我们最终成功解决了这些问题。在未来的工作中,我们将继续进行深入研究和应用新技术,以提高接口自动化测试的质量和效率。

《自动化实施流程》

用户评论


青衫故人

终于看到了这么实用的文章!做接口自动化也遇到不少坑,看了这个帖子基本解决了大部分问题,特别是那个关于数据转换的技巧太厉害了!一定要好好研究一下。

    有8位网友表示赞同!


红尘滚滚

干货满满!作为一个刚入门接口自动化的菜鸟,这篇总结真是给力。以前总是各种踩坑,现在有了这个清单可以避免很多麻烦,太感谢作者了!

    有15位网友表示赞同!


烬陌袅

文章内容很清晰易懂,而且实例讲解也很生动,把20个典型问题都梳理的非常详细。对于我们这些在做接口自动化测试的菜鸟来说,简直就是福音!

    有14位网友表示赞同!


无关风月

接口自动化的项目确实容易遇到各种坑,这篇文章提到的问题我大部分都踩过,作者分享的解决方案很实用,可以省掉不少调试时间!

    有12位网友表示赞同!


微信名字

我觉得文章没有提到一些比较深入的问题,比如如何处理跨环境测试或者分布式系统的接口自动化。对于我们开发复杂的架构来说,这些问题仍然是巨大的挑战。

    有9位网友表示赞同!


眉黛如画

数据转换确实是個很大的挑战啊,特别是当我们需要处理不同系统的数据格式时,要特别注意转换规则才能避免错误。作者的方法很有启发性,值得学习

    有14位网友表示赞同!


一尾流莺

感谢作者分享如此宝贵的经验总结!这篇文章对我们新手来说非常有用,能让我更好地理解接口自动化测试的流程和常见问题,更有条理地开展工作。

    有15位网友表示赞同!


抚涟i

感觉有些问题描述太简单了,缺乏针对性的解决方法。对于复杂场景下的测试,还需要更深入的分析和解决方案才能有效应对。

    有15位网友表示赞同!


孤独症

说实话,这篇文章对我不太有帮助,我遇到的问题比较复杂,需要更专业的技术指导和解决方案。这种通用的总结可能只适合新手入门学习。

    有19位网友表示赞同!


逃避

接口自动化测试确实是个门槛较高的技术,希望以后作者能写一些关于特定工具或者框架的详细教程,这样更有针对性!

    有17位网友表示赞同!


为爱放弃

感谢作者分享经验,我之前也碰到过很多类似的问题,这篇总结的确能帮到很多跟我经历相似的人。これからも頑張ってください!

    有13位网友表示赞同!


早不爱了

这个踩坑大全真绝了!尤其那个关于环境切换的解决方案太有用了,以前总是在这里浪费时间调试。希望以后还有更多这样的文章分享,让我在接口自动化这条路上继续深入学习!

    有9位网友表示赞同!


不相忘

我觉得作者写的挺好,而且把常见的陷阱都列举出来了,确实很有帮助。对于我们刚接触接口自动化的同学来说很实用,可以避免很多弯路!

    有10位网友表示赞同!


站上冰箱当高冷

感觉文章内容比较概括性强,有些细节没有深入探讨,比如如何进行断言验证或者日志记录等等。虽然提供了一些思路,但还需要结合实际情况进行更细致的分析和实践。

    有7位网友表示赞同!


浮世繁华

这个踩坑大全很有帮助,尤其是对于入门的朋友来说非常实用!我之前做自动化测试的时候经常遇到一些坑,看了文章后发现很多问题都能找到对应的解决方法,节省了不少时间和精力。

    有19位网友表示赞同!


断秋风

接口自动化确实是个需要不断学习和实践的领域,这篇文章总结了20个典型问题,虽然不能解决所有的挑战,但能指引我们思考相关问题,提高我们的测试能力。

    有18位网友表示赞同!

上一篇
下一篇

为您推荐

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

联系我们

联系我们

0898-88881688

在线咨询: QQ交谈

邮箱: email@zhutibaba.com

工作时间:周一至周五,9:00-17:30,节假日休息
关注微信
微信扫一扫关注我们

微信扫一扫关注我们

手机访问
手机扫一扫打开网站

手机扫一扫打开网站

返回顶部